A Call for Prayer-A Special Note from the Pastors

We are sharing news from a notice that Dr. David received this week, from his Rabbi, at Temple Shalom in Pt. Charlotte, where David serves as cantor.


Rabbi Agin said that anti-Semitic circulars have been distributed on cars in Port Charlotte, Venice and North Port. The Charlotte County Sheriff and other police departments have been alerted.


Let's be in solidarity and prayer with the Jewish community in our area, for all synagogues. These are difficult times, and we must not tolerate anti-Semitism or racism, or any other forms of hatred. As we hear more, or if there are other ways we can be in support, we will let you know.


Let's pray for peace, justice, and an end to hatred of all kinds. 


Rev. Nancy and Rev. Rick

Summer Preaching Series 2022

“How Firm a Foundation”


Based on the SunCoast MCC Foundational Scriptures

Foundations are a critical component in building a stable and secure structure. Without a firm foundation, the structure is at risk of failing and crumbling to the ground. Not only is having a firm foundation an integral component in a building structure but it also applies to churches, and not only the building, but the spiritual strength and vitality of its ministry. While churches need a firm foundation for their buildings, perhaps a more critical foundation is the principles and scriptures upon which the ministry of a church is built.


Did you know SunCoast MCC has foundational scriptures? Several of them are found on the beautiful artwork photos that decorate the hallways of our facility. Most of our foundational scriptures were literally written on stones and placed under the platform/chancel area of our church as it was being built! Through the summer months, our preaching series will focus on seven of our foundational scriptures! This series will inspire us to reflect upon the scriptures that Rev. Sherry and those who founded SunCoast felt were significant in the spiritual foundation of our wonderful church.


The first line of the hymn “How Firm a Foundation” says it well: How firm a foundation, for you has been laid, by God in the Word…” We look forward to seeing you throughout the summer for our “How Firm a Foundation” series!

Join us on Sunday, July 31, 2022 as we celebrate all families and welcome Rev. Jakob Hero-Shaw as our guest preacher.


Rev. Jakob Hero-Shaw is the Senior Pastor of MCC Tampa. He is a faculty member of the Trans Seminarian Leadership Cohort and the co-editor of the book, Liberating Gender for Jews and Allies: The Wisdom of Transkeit, which will be available later this year. Jakob has participated in LGBTQ activism and advocacy throughout the United States and Central and Eastern Europe. Jakob’s favorite thing in life is being a dad to two creative, fun, and inspiring young adults.
